one daughter - but even when just the three of us travel - every inch gets used. Also not uncommon for another family to just hop in with us on the weekends or my parents join us for dinner. I tried to downsize, but the boat (only about 4500 lbs) was too cloase to the limit for smaller SUVs, and also saw that even the durango or the flex (by the time you added the big motor) only got about one mile per gallon better. The decision was easy for me.
